Output 040bbabdfd5e14678b867e1dbe0ea148f71bf4e8e37940dccdbf27af3452142b:0

value
15689502
script pubkey
OP_0 OP_PUSHBYTES_20 39c4c98055a7314d12d339e48fed4cb8df3a1ddb
address
bc1q88zvnqz45uc56ykn88jglm2vhr0n58wm99pjjt
transaction
040bbabdfd5e14678b867e1dbe0ea148f71bf4e8e37940dccdbf27af3452142b
confirmations
231750
spent
true